QUEBEC CITY, Dec. 7 /PRNewswire-FirstCall/ -- AEterna Zentaris Inc. (TSX : AEZ, NASDAQ : AEZS) along with its partner, Keryx Biopharmaceuticals, Inc. (NASDAQ:KERX), today announced that seven abstracts related to perifosine (KRX-0401) have been selected for presentation during the poster sessions scheduled to take place at the upcoming American Society of Hematology (ASH) 48th Annual Meeting and Exposition at the Orange County Convention Center in Orlando, Florida (December 9 - 12, 2006). Copies of these abstracts, which highlight the mechanism of action of perifosine (KRX-0401), as well as observed clinical and preclinical activity, are currently available and can be viewed on-line through the ASH website: http://www.hematology.org/meetings/abstracts.cfm. Anderson About Perifosine (KRX-0401) Perifosine (KRX-0401) is a novel, first-in-class, oral anticancer agent that modulates several key signal transduction pathways, including AKT, MAPK, and JNK that have been shown to be critical for the survival of cancer cells. Perifosine (KRX-0401) has demonstrated single agent anti-tumor activity in Phase 1 and Phase 2 studies and is currently being studied as a single agent and in combination with several forms of anti-cancer treatments for various forms of cancer. Perifosine (KRX-0401) is out-licensed to Keryx Biopharmaceuticals in the United States, Canada and Mexico. About AEterna Zentaris Inc.
